ASCOMS doctors, para-medicos support SASB agitation
8/5/2008 11:38:05 PM
Early Times Reporter
Jammu | Aug 5

The doctors and para-medicos of ASCOMS have supported the on going agitation seeking transfer of land back to SASB.
As per a press release, they have condemned the highhandedness of state administration in dealing with pro Indian protestors. They have demanded that so called mass leaders of Kashmir, who are misguiding innocent Kashmiries should be arrested and all facilities given to them be withdrawn. The ASCOMS staff also demanded equal fundamental rights for all the three regions of the state.
Meanwhile, All J&K Veterinary Doctors Association, Jammu unit extended its support to the Sangarsh Samiti for the cause of Jammu people and condemned the curb on freedom on press and attack on media persons.
Presiding over a meeting Dr. M.T. Krishan said that government can’t suppress the voice of people over the fighting for the restoration of land to SASB. Among others who attend the meeting were Dr. R.K Anand, Dr. Majid malik, Dr. Mohd. Sajjad, Dr, Khem Raj Sharma, Dr. Chand Bakshi and others.
